FDB8874
N-Channel PowerTrench® MOSFET
30V, 121A, 4.7mΩ
General Description
This N-Channel MOSFET has been designed specifically to
improve the overall efficiency of DC/DC converters using
either synchronous or conventional switching PWM
controllers. It has been optimized for low gate charge, low
rDS(ON) and fast switching speed.
Applications
• DC/DC converters
Features
• rDS(ON) = 4.7mΩ, VGS = 10V, ID = 40A
• rDS(ON) = 6.0mΩ, VGS = 4.5V, ID = 40A
• High performance trench technology for extremely low
rDS(ON)
• Low gate charge
• High power and current handling capability
